View all articles by Christopher J EndersMany businesses, including internet-based businesses, strive to provide "service that exceeds customer expectations". In fact, that is a common phrase used in mission statements for both online and offline businesses. For an internet business, having a website that loads quickly and is available all the time is crucial to meeting customer expectations. To exceed customer expectations, the website must be user-friendly and easy to navigate as well.
Considering these necessities of service that exceeds customer expectations many website owners look to their web designer or website developer to make their website fully functional as an advertising, sales and customer service tool. Website designers and developers certainly play a huge role in crafting a website that works and fulfills customer expectations. What many website owners do not realize; however, is that their commercial web hosting service can truly make or break their website in terms of it meeting customer expectations.
There are four things that are common with inexperienced commercial web hosting service providers that can literally bust the earning potential of an internet-based business. These are commercial web hosting services that experience frequent or unreasonable amounts of downtime, commercial web hosting service providers that go out of business leaving you high and dry, commercial web hosting service providers who don't back-up their servers regularly, and commercial web hosting service providers who do not provide adequate security measures to prevent your website from being hacked.
If you own a website that generates revenue, every second that it is down can result in lost revenues. If your commercial web hosting service goes out of business and takes your website offline, you may lose all of the files associated with your website and the expensive web development features that were put into building your website. Relatively, if your commercial web hosting provider doesn't make frequent back-ups, all of your website information and features can be lost forever.
Inadequate or non-existent security measures on the behalf of your commercial web hosting service can result in your website being hacked by competitors or ornery people which can result in downtime for your business. Inadequate security measures can also decrease customer confidence in regard to conducting online transactions with your company. In a nutshell, the instability or poor business practices of a commercial web hosting service has the potential of totally destroying your company's reputation as an internet business that provides service that exceeds customer expectations.
So, this brings to mind the question - "What should I look for in a commercial web hosting service?"
Important aspects of commercial web hosting services to be considered and compared in the analysis and selection of a commercial web hosting service provider include:
1. The capabilities of the commercial web hosting service provider's servers
2. The access options of the commercial web hosting service's hosting packages
3. The features that the commercial web hosting service offers for email
4. The back-up procedures practiced by the commercial web hosting service
5. The experience and longevity of the commercial web hosting service
6. The reliability and relative downtime of the commercial web hosting service
7. The services and software options made available by the commercial web hosting service
Other things to consider when choosing a commercial web hosting service is the commercial web hosting service's reputation in regard to technical support. The reports provided by the commercial web hosting service that can be used by your company to analyze your website's performance and the source of traffic to your website is also of some importance as is the web-based administrative tools such as an online control panel that enables you to effectively manage your website.
